Osimertinib Combined With Chemotherapy in Patients Who Had Distant Recurrence After Adjuvant Osimertinib for EGFRm Resectable SIB-IIIA NSCLC.

What it studies
Condition
- Non-small Cell Lung Cancer
Intervention
- Drug: Osimertinib+cisplatin or carboplatin + pemetrexed Edit — also filed as Cohort1
Primary outcome
what the primary-completion date above is the date OFTo assess the efficacy of osimertinib + chemotherapy by evaluation of PFS in patients who had distant recurrence after adjuvant osimertinib.
measured Approximately 52 months
